On Friday, 22-year-old Maya Simone Malonson was taken into custody as she caused an accident while driving wrong way on Texas 6. 1 individual sustained injuries in the accident.

Troopers were dispatched to the accident scene which involved 5 vehicles; they found multiple vehicles in a ditch including a tractor-trailer.

Maya Simone Malonson was present at the accident spot. Troopers searched her vehicle and found a Vyvanse pill in a plastic bag and observed the strong smell of alcohol.

She was taken to the hospital and asked to submit a blood sample for an intoxication test. However, she refused to submit the sample.

The individual who sustained injuries had a broken leg and several other injuries.

The charges of Malonson included:

  • Intoxication assault, which is a third-degree felony and requires the person to spend 10 years in jail along with paying the amount of $10,000 in fine
  • DWI
  • Possession of a controlled substance

Her bond was set at $19,000, which she posted. She was released from the Brazos County Detention Center.
